Output 3f615203040c558ae1d65ec622ca56b3c224e821928ed4bbac9d77c8faefa01a:1

value
200189
script pubkey
OP_0 OP_PUSHBYTES_20 1dcaea17d96d800f826dd3c8cd90f2c023627adb
address
bc1qrh9w597edkqqlqnd60yvmy8jcq3ky7km42ssza
transaction
3f615203040c558ae1d65ec622ca56b3c224e821928ed4bbac9d77c8faefa01a
confirmations
1299
spent
true